  8. i purchased my berlin classic about 6 years ago on special for $295 from HFF. never regretted it. only needs a strong pump to run it. removed heaps of crap when i started zeovit but has since slowed down to 2 collection cups of yuk per week. could i skim more? i would say yes! do i really want to skim more? i don't know! as my water quality is near perfect, all my corals look healthy and grow well. have had my alvepora, goniopora and fox coral for well over a year now. so my skimmer seems to be just the right size for my tank and system (in this case zeovit) and i can not see me spending lots of money on a new one. its not broken and seems to work pretty good so why fix it? to have the biggest gruntiest skimmer to show off with? and then loose live stock and replace it constantly? nah i guess i will keep my little berlin a while longer. should really clean it, properly, but don't want to murder all the little tubeworms that live in it.

  17. cookie extreme

    SPS Food

    very true. calcium reactors should really be called carbon reactors, because its the carbonate that is used by most stone corals as well as calcerous algae for skelleton building.
